
"In my opinion, the biggest issue with gaming laptops is their high barrier to entry. They're expensive, with many costing several thousand dollars. It makes sense, though, since you're (usually) packing top-tier hardware, a high-quality display, and a robust cooling system into a compact machine. Fortunately, there are midrange options that don't break the bank, and Lenovo's latest LOQ 15AH10 is such a device, providing an affordable way to enjoy modern PC gaming."
"Compared to your typical gaming laptop, the Lenovo LOQ 15AHP10 has a surprisingly subdued design. It's not a bulky, all-black machine with RGB lighting across its chassis and a massive rear cooling shelf. Instead, the LOQ model is slim, sporting an all-silver finish and no RGB lighting on the keyboard. It only has bright white backlit keys, with the only touch of color being the red on the power button."
"It's also more compact than most high-end gaming laptops, measuring 0.94 x 14.17 x 10.19 inches and weighing just over five pounds. A form factor like this allows the device to fit comfortably inside most bags. At five pounds, it's easy enough to carry around, although the included power adapter adds an extra two pounds. Gaming laptops often carry high price tags because they pack top-tier hardware, quality displays, and robust cooling into compact forms. Lenovo LOQ 15AH10 provides a more affordable midrange option with modest hardware that delivers solid gaming for most users. The LOQ features a compact, slim, all-silver chassis, minimal RGB, white backlit keys, and a red power button accent. Dimensions measure 0.94 x 14.17 x 10.19 inches and weight is just over five pounds, with the power adapter adding about two pounds. Battery life is limited to roughly six hours, and Rapid Charge Pro is supported.
